How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Iowa City?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Iowa City Studio Apartments | $1,136 | $695 | $1,495 |
| Iowa City 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,255 | $775 | $2,400 |
| Iowa City 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,336 | $695 | $2,400 |
| Iowa City 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,270 | $695 | $3,300 |
Iowa City 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,560 | $699 | $2,730 |

Iowa City Overview
Iowa City is the perfect town for people of all ages. From the lively college scene to the quaint and cultural qualities throughout the many neighborhoods, Iowa City should be a top pick for many apartment-seekers. Additionally, Iowa City apartments cost much less than apartments around the country, so finding your next apartment in the area can also be very beneficial for your wallet. Whether you enjoy watching a competitive college football game or you like a peaceful bike ride around town, Iowa City is the perfect place to call home and enjoy life to the fullest.
